10666507
0x0162ea80ec2057cf6301a73cda10fb15219331f2a24f699fa4661c41a306cc92
Transactions0
Height10666507
Confirmations11154338
Timestamp1718 days 13 hours ago
Size (bytes)521
Version
Merkle Root
Nonce0x83ac25c0050da63e
Bits
Difficulty0x4c427506258a